How does a media analytics manager typically collaborate with creative and marketing teams?

A Media Analytics Manager works closely with creative and marketing teams to provide data-driven insights that inform campaign strategies and content development. They analyze media performance metrics, share actionable reports, and participate in brainstorming sessions to ensure that creative initiatives align with audience trends and campaign objectives. Regular meetings and open communication are key, as the analytics manager translates complex data into understandable recommendations that help optimize future campaigns and maximize ROI.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a media analytics manager?

To thrive as a Media Analytics Manager, you need expertise in data analysis, digital marketing, and media measurement, often supported by a degree in marketing, statistics, or a related field. Mastery of analytics tools like Google Analytics, Tableau, and social media insights platforms, as well as experience with data visualization and reporting, is typically required. Strong communication, strategic thinking, and problem-solving skills help translate data into actionable insights for diverse stakeholders. These abilities are crucial for optimizing media strategies, demonstrating ROI, and driving effective decision-making in dynamic media environments.

How to get into media analytics?

To become a media analytics manager, candidates typically need a bachelor's degree in marketing, statistics, or a related field, along with experience in data analysis and media planning. Skills in tools like Excel, SQL, and analytics platforms such as Google Analytics or Tableau are essential. Gaining certifications in data analysis or digital marketing can also improve job prospects.

What does a media analytics manager do?

A Media Analytics Manager oversees the collection, analysis, and interpretation of data related to media campaigns and audience engagement. They use various analytics tools to measure the effectiveness of advertising and marketing efforts across different media channels, such as digital, TV, and social media. Their insights help optimize campaign strategies, improve ROI, and guide future media planning decisions. Additionally, they often collaborate with marketing, creative, and sales teams to align media analytics with broader business goals.

Overview

The Director, Media Analytics and Insights will be pivotal in developing analytic insights and critical thinking for a specific Spark Foundry account. They will be the key contact for the client on media strategy/performance and will provide recommendations for both direct response and awareness/consideration campaigns. This position will be responsible for ensuring that data and continuous test and learn approaches are implemented and utilized to drive client's media objectives.

This position requires strategic and tactical thinking with an eye for numbers, intellectual curiosity, proficiency at problem solving, and an in-depth understanding of digital media and technology. A successful candidate will exhibit a track record of conducting data-rich analyses, contributing positively to team efforts, and demonstrating accountability in client service interactions.

Responsibilities
  • Utilize data to drive media performance by advising media plans and optimization strategies. Implement a data driven media planning and optimization infrastructure
  • Use all pertinent data and technology to advance the test & learn agenda, improving the efficiency of initiatives passionate about driving conversions and generating awareness/consideration.
  • Uses analysis to identify the key touch points/factors that drive business decision making, and make recommendations that will drive media strategy, creative and site optimization
  • Recommend and drive implementation and use a multi-touchpoint attribution models as required
  • Uses knowledge of advertising and digital media to deliver client-specific analyses including: campaign performance projections and analysis, customer segmentation and profiling, retention analysis, lifetime value analysis, and competitive market research
  • Performs ongoing analysis to ensure the timely adjustment/optimization of campaigns to maximize performance
  • Identify key measures, approaches and methodologies to track digital and offline marketing campaign success against clients' business objectives - develop test design including hypothesis development, cell design and sample size calculation as required
  • Design and manage measurement systems for data capture and reporting
  • Build a body of knowledge on media, technology and strategy performance with the objective of informing future media decisions on schedules, budgets, partners and strategies
  • Identification, assessment, and managing implementation of data sources and tracking solutions
  • Identification, assessment, and managing implementation of technologies relevant to client's business
  • Acts as primary day-to-day contact on measurement system project development and execution; facilitates communication and defines roles and responsibilities amongst all parties including internal, client, and third-party
Qualifications
  • Minimum 8 years of experience in performing analytics in marketing sciences capacity at a media agency, market research, or consulting company, or in-house at a brand. Experience with B2C and/or B2B digital campaign measurement and optimization
  • Knowledge of syndicated media research & systems (e.g. Nielsen, comScore, GWI)
  • Experience with linear and digital performance measurement data (e.g. ad servers, DSPs, search engines, web analytics, etc.)
  • Experience in the analysis of large data sets to identify insightful relationships (data mining)
  • Strong analytical skills with understanding of statistical techniques: hypothesis development, designing tests/experiments, analyzing data, drawing conclusions, and developing actionable recommendations
  • Experience with statistical analysis software products, research design, and a track record of implementing data and analytics driven solutions that impacted the bottom line
  • Demonstrated ability to develop relationships with business leaders and develop research programs to support business goals in a changing media landscape
  • Knowledge of visual techniques for data analysis and presentation development
  • Strong ability to tell a story with data in a rigorous and compelling, yet simple and direct manner
  • Ability to become a trusted advisor to clients and colleagues
  • Experience with cross-channel measurement and attribution
  • Strong data science and analytics platform skills such as PowerBI, Tableau, Datorama, Python, Alteryx, etc.
  • Knowledge of statistical software packages (e.g., SPSS, SAS)
